60 Seconds With Mehreen Syed

Mehreen Syed is one of the most sought-after super models of Pakistan. She started her modelling career at a young age and became the face of top brands rather quickly with her exceptional modelling skills. Mehreen has won several accolades for being a hardworking and dedicated model in the local fashion industry, for her passion reflects in the work that she wholeheartedly does. To make a dynamic contribution to Pakistan’s fashion industry, Mehreen has also established a fashion institute – International Fashion Academy Pakistan (IFAP).
